如何判断一个软件是java的

如何判断一个软件是java的

作者:Joshua Lee发布时间:2026-02-12阅读时长:0 分钟阅读次数:4

用户关注问题

Q
怎样辨别一个软件是否是用Java开发的?

我下载了一个软件,想知道它是不是用Java语言开发的,有什么方法可以快速判断?

A

通过文件结构和运行环境辨别Java软件

Java软件通常包含特定的文件类型,例如.class或.jar文件。如果软件包中包含这些文件,很有可能是Java开发的软件。此外,运行Java程序需要Java虚拟机(JVM),如果启动程序时需要Java环境支持,也能帮助判断。

Q
软件界面和运行方式能反映是否是Java程序吗?

通过观察软件的界面设计或运行方式,能否判断它是不是Java程序呢?

A

分析软件界面和启动方式识别Java应用

Java应用程序的界面风格通常具有跨平台一致性,界面组件可能使用Swing、JavaFX等技术,界面风格相对简洁且标准。运行时如果是在命令行通过‘java -jar’命令启动,表明是Java程序。此外,部分Java软件启动过程会显示JVM相关信息。

Q
通过系统资源或进程可以判断软件是否用Java开发吗?

是否可以通过操作系统的进程管理器或资源监视工具判断一个软件是不是Java写的?

A

观察系统进程是否关联Java虚拟机识别软件类型

在任务管理器或系统监视器中,如果看到运行的软件进程名包含‘java.exe’或‘javaw.exe’,表示该软件需要Java虚拟机支持,极有可能是Java程序。此外,某些性能监控工具可以显示进程详细信息,帮助确认软件基于Java开发。